Jon Scheyer took over as the head coach of Duke University’s men’s basketball team after the retirement of legendary coach Mike Krzyzewski, also known as Coach K, in 2022. In his third season as head coach, Scheyer led the Blue Devils to the Final Four, where they ultimately lost to Houston in a thrilling game that came down to the wire. The Blue Devils had a 14-point lead at one point, but Houston staged an impressive comeback to win 70-67.

*What’s Next for Duke:*
– *NBA Draft*: Several key players, including Cooper Flagg, Kon Knueppel, and Khaman Maluach, are expected to enter the NBA draft, which could significantly impact the team’s roster.
– *Returning Players*: Some players, like Caleb Foster, have announced their return to Duke, while others, such as Tyrese Proctor and Isaiah Evans, are weighing their options ².
